kooo
Objetivos:
Entender el propósito del Software del Sistema, “System Software”.
Entender los propósitos básicos del Sistema Operativo.
Distinguir los diferentes niveles que componen la comunicación entre el Sistema
Operativo y el Hardware.
Definir el concepto Sistema Operativo.
Describir como el sistema operativo administra los recursos.Identificar las tareas y funciones básicas del Sistema Operativo.
Identificar las utilidades que provee el Sistema Operativo.
Introducción:
Un sistema de computadora moderno va a consistir por lo general de un procesador, una gran
cantidad de memoria principal, almacenamiento secundario, impresora, teclado, mouse, tarjeta
de red, módem y otros dispositivos. En otras palabras, resulta unsistema complejo, el cual debe
estar equipado por un (layer) lógico conocido como el sistema operativo el cual va a controlar y
administrar todos los dispositivos que componen dicho sistema. También debe proveer la
manera de interactuar con los otros programas de aplicaciones y con los usuarios.
Software del sistema
El llamado “system software” consiste de un grupo de programas los cuales vana controlar en
todos sus aspectos la computadora y sus dispositivos. El software del sistema provee una
comunicación entre la computadora y el usuario de manera que éste pueda controlarla.
Puede mencionarse dos tipos de software del sistema, los sistemas operativos y los programas
para utilidades. Muchas de estas utilidades las provee el mismo sistema operativo. Otras se
pueden adquirir demanera separada a través de diferentes medios.
Si se traza una gráfica como la que se presenta en la figura 1.1, se puede observar el lugar que
ocupa el sistema operativo dentro del sistema. En la figura se puede observar que la posición
más baja la ocupa el hardware, la parte física del sistema. La parte que le sigue a lo físico va a
estar ocupada por lo que se conoce como(microarchitecture level) en donde los dispositivos
físicos están agrupados por sus funciones. De manera típica, este nivel es ocupado por registros
internos del CPU e instrucciones contenidas en la unidad de aritmética y lógica y otras
instrucciones de bajo nivel que son controladas
en muchos casos por lo llamados
microprogramas. En el nivel próximo se encuentra lo que se conoce como los códigos delenguaje de máquina, los cuales van a constar de una serie de instrucciones que controlan los
dispositivos como discos, memoria y dispositivos de entrada y salida. En el cuarto nivel como se
observa, se encuentra el sistema operativo, el cual sirve de intérprete entre los otros niveles más
altos y los niveles antes mencionados. En los niveles superiores se encuentra los layer que
comprenden loscompiladores, editores y los interpretadores de lenguaje y por último los
programas de aplicaciones.
Banking
Systems
Compilers
Airline
System
Editors
Web
Browser
Command
Interpreter (Shell)
Operating System
Machine Languages
Microarchitecture
Hardware
En los últimos dos niveles superiores se puede observar que se encuentran las diferentes
aplicaciones acompañadas de otraspiezas necesarias las cuales no se considerar parte del sistema
operativo, pero son incluidas por los distribuidores para ser utilizadas de manera que ofrezcan
una forma más fácil de interactuar con el sistema operativo en sí. El sistema operativo es
usualmente una parte la cual actúa en el modo kernel y las otras aplicaciones trabajan en modo
de usuario.
¿Qué es el Sistema Operativo?
UnSistema Operativo es un programa que actúa como intermediario entre el usuario y
el hardware de una computadora y su propósito es proporcionar un entorno en el cual el usuario
pueda ejecutar programas. El objetivo principal de un Sistema Operativo es, entonces, lograr que
el Sistema de computación se use de manera cómoda, y el objetivo secundario es que el
hardware de la computadora se...
Regístrate para leer el documento completo.